Key Features to Consider

When selecting the best robot vacuum and mop, a number of essential features need to be considered:

Navigation Technology

  • Laser Navigation (LIDAR): Uses laser sensors to develop a comprehensive map of your home, making sure precise and efficient cleaning.
  • Vision Navigation (VSLAM): Relies on video cameras and advanced algorithms to browse and map your home.
  • Hybrid Navigation: Combines both LIDAR and VSLAM for even much better performance.

Cleaning Power

  • Suction Power: Look for models with high suction power to successfully get rid of dirt and particles from carpets and floors.
  • Mopping Capabilities: Ensure the robot mop can manage different kinds of floors and has adjustable water circulation settings.

Battery Life

  • Lasting Battery: A robot vacuum and mop with a long battery life will have the ability to clean larger locations without requiring to charge.
  • Auto-Return to Charging Base: This feature allows the device to go back to its charging base when the battery is low, and resume cleaning when recharged.

Connectivity and Smart Features

  • Mobile App Control: Most high-end designs feature a mobile app that enables you to control the device, schedule cleaning, and monitor its efficiency.
  • Voice Control: Integration with smart home assistants like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, and Apple Siri can make managing your robot much more hassle-free.

Relieve of Maintenance

  • Self-Emptying Bins: Some models feature integrated self-emptying systems, decreasing the frequency of manual cleaning.
  • Washable Filters and Mop Pads: These are simpler to clean and more economical in the long run.

Challenge Detection and Avoidance

  • Advanced Sensors: Look for robots with several sensing units to spot and avoid challenges like furniture, cables, and animals.

Noise Level

  • Peaceful Operation: A robot vacuum and mop that operates at a low sound level is ideal for homes where sound is an issue.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How do robot vacuums and mops browse my home?A: Robot vacuums and mops utilize different navigation innovations, including LIDAR (laser navigation), VSLAM (vision navigation), and hybrid systems that integrate both. These technologies assist the robot develop a map of your home and navigate it efficiently, preventing obstacles and covering all areas.

Q: Can I manage the robot vacuum and mop with my smart device?A: Yes, a lot of high-end robot vacuums and mops featured a mobile app that permits you to control the gadget, schedule cleaning sessions, and monitor its efficiency. Some models also incorporate with smart home assistants like Alexa and Google Assistant for voice control.

Q: How often do I need to charge the robot vacuum and mop?A: The frequency of recharging depends upon the battery life of the design and the size of your home. Many designs have a battery life of 120 to 180 minutes and can automatically return to their charging base when the battery is low.

Q: Are robot vacuums and mops suitable for homes with animals?A: Yes, lots of robot vacuums and mops are designed with pet owners in mind. They have strong suction power and unique accessories to eliminate pet hair and dander. Some designs even have scheduling features to clean more regularly in pet locations.

Q: Can the robot vacuum and mop clean under furnishings and in tight areas?A: Most robot vacuums and mops are designed to be slim and maneuverable, allowing them to clean up under furnishings and in tight areas. Nevertheless, the effectiveness can differ depending upon the model and the height of the furnishings.

Q: How frequently do I require to clean up the robot vacuum and mop?A: Regular upkeep is necessary to keep your robot running efficiently. The frequency of cleaning depends upon the model, but normally, you need to:

  • Empty the dustbin and clean the filter after each use.
  • Wash the mop pad after each mopping session.
  • Examine and clean up the brushes and sensing units every couple of weeks.
